Jordan Seal Investment Deal

The Jordan team has tied up a long term deal with investment bank Warburg, Pincus, which should secure its future financial stability.


The deal is not the first in Formula One to involve an investment company - Bowman Credit and Yeoman are just two such institutions to operate in the sport - but is thought to be the first to deal with investment over a long period of time.

The Warburg, Pincus name will not appear on the cars next season - in line with its non-sponsorship role - as the company will instead focus on the future growth of Jordan Grand Prix." In addition, Warburg, Pincus will have no say in the day-to-day operations of the team.


(Jordan Grand Prix is not short of sponsors, and has long term sponsorship deals in place,) explained team boss Eddie Jordan, (The investment from Warburg, Pincus is differentiated in that the focus is on the long term future and overall growth of Jordan Grand Prix.)
